content/canvas/src/WebGLContext.cpp
cad26d2fb5af799dfe030fd2a8948d617eac2f52
created 2011-10-05 18:37 -0700
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Backout merge.
2a61f9104d6324fd3b89b8ea53d5453bfd63f88b
created 2011-10-05 17:49 -0700
pushed 2012-09-11 17:34 +0000
David Anderson David Anderson - Merge from mozilla-central.
ac6b0c3273b057e6c2acfbccbccc4b4521b4596d
created 2012-09-07 18:35 -0400
pushed 2012-09-08 04:11 +0000
Andrew Quartey Andrew Quartey - Bug 743755 - Remove OSMesa support r=bjacob
a16372ce30b5f6b747246b01fcd215a4bf3b6342
created 2012-08-22 11:56 -0400
pushed 2012-08-22 16:03 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g
854c1028d1472713efeca722e01f51ffc5282dd0
created 2012-08-21 16:13 -0700
pushed 2012-08-22 09:28 +0000
Jeff Gilbert Jeff Gilbert - Bug 782785 - Use temp surfaces to ReadPixels with correct stride - r=bjacob
3000e30d082c63adf8222aa82e47245646806ea6
created 2012-08-21 00:06 -0400
pushed 2012-08-21 13:23 +0000
David Zbarsky David Zbarsky - Bug 784004 - Don't include Layers.h everywhere Part 3 r=nical
14afa26b8ac77f45d7ea5d9bf52e52f09d8a13f9
created 2012-08-14 11:29 -0400
pushed 2012-08-15 00:50 +0000
Ehsan Akhgari Ehsan Akhgari - Merge removal of nsnull
a1cb80516a0061cc0e0e3312e93b6a2585689367
created 2012-07-27 17:03 +0300
pushed 2012-08-15 00:50 +0000
Aryeh Gregor Aryeh Gregor - Bug 780618 - Move all error codes to nsError.h; r=ehsan
fb2d41f41c15acda67d298774c9e315d9aeb1f16
created 2012-08-12 13:43 +0300
pushed 2012-08-14 15:25 +0000
Aryeh Gregor Aryeh Gregor - Bug 626472 part 3 - Remove nsnull for good; r=ehsan
376a20e68396f0224fd1634b9b0d71af130dce08
created 2012-08-13 18:17 -0700
pushed 2012-08-14 12:52 +0000
Alexander Boldyrev Alexander Boldyrev - Bug 738866 - Implement WEBGL_depth_texture extension - r=jgilbert
b9c0e16d1730b757bcc40081a133619b3331f0ed
created 2012-08-02 17:28 -0400
pushed 2012-08-03 02:00 +0000
Benoit Jacob Benoit Jacob - Bug 617453 - lose the least-recently-used WebGL context when a certain limit is exceeded - r=vladv
975aa53578537cc01b50d8e3e31123668735d795
created 2012-08-01 18:40 -0400
pushed 2012-08-02 13:19 +0000
Ryan VanderMeulen Ryan VanderMeulen - Bustage fix for bug 779535 follow-up.
0333ef695e71b7071b43d31123adb5f2b4e116da
created 2012-08-01 15:13 -0700
pushed 2012-08-02 13:19 +0000
Oleg Romashin Oleg Romashin - Bug 779535 - readability followup. r=jgilbert
f0b216d9f512ad5af8fec073e22bd5c652342ffd
created 2012-08-01 11:58 -0700
pushed 2012-08-02 02:18 +0000
Oleg Romashin Oleg Romashin - Bug 779535 - defaultNoAlpha preference is not used in case if nsIPropertyBag argument is 0. r=vlad
b5c4b792f3f2a047e3517472d72842a76afb77cd
created 2012-07-30 17:20 +0300
pushed 2012-07-30 14:21 +0000
Aryeh Gregor Aryeh Gregor - Bug 777292 part 2 - Change all nsnull to nullptr
f9002d713b45a354d0d62cc9008a3759a4f4e6bf
created 2012-07-25 12:13 -0400
pushed 2012-07-26 12:04 +0000
Benoit Jacob Benoit Jacob - Bug 771408 - Warn on WebGL drawing without attrib 0 array enabled - r=jgilbert
e5e8d176ac96e7e79f3385f7ad6712c62d917ff9
created 2012-07-25 12:13 -0400
pushed 2012-07-26 12:04 +0000
Benoit Jacob Benoit Jacob - Bug 776001 - WebGL: support EXT_texture_filter_anisotropic without prefix; warn on using the MOZ_ prefix - r=jgilbert
41eb4e7896e556cf21a2db1276e8eaad2f455dd1
created 2012-07-06 09:19 -0400
pushed 2012-07-18 12:33 +0000
Vladimir Vukicevic Vladimir Vukicevic - b=767064; use 4444/565 GL context format for WebGL on mobile; r=jgilbert,r=bjacob
02b26fb307b4b5a4d3ba59a413bd24b7145c3e51
created 2012-07-09 21:49 -0400
pushed 2012-07-10 02:31 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backout a516a86f854d (bug 767064) due to Android M1 orange.
a516a86f854da9a92976566878010c820458b22d
created 2012-07-06 09:19 -0400
pushed 2012-07-10 01:00 +0000
Vladimir Vukicevic Vladimir Vukicevic - b=767064; use 4444/565 GL context format for WebGL on mobile; r=jgilbert
32b731c72f914c66c41ec9f120370307806c9b05
created 2012-07-06 11:08 -0400
pushed 2012-07-07 18:54 +0000
Vladimir Vukicevic Vladimir Vukicevic - backout bug 767064, 1f9c66d66df4
1f9c66d66df46c0bd6c9d2bdbeb4e90cf6e75e48
created 2012-07-06 09:19 -0400
pushed 2012-07-07 18:54 +0000
Vladimir Vukicevic Vladimir Vukicevic - b=767064; use 4444/565 GL context format for WebGL on mobile; r=jgilbert
2068c7dda3a233937ebfde5995baa3888006cb88
created 2012-07-01 16:45 -0700
pushed 2012-07-02 09:13 +0000
David Zbarsky David Zbarsky - Bug 763350 - Clean up some includes in content/ and dom/ r=smaug
1f38152fc9f644456eb8ae60e490bf1b97663534
created 2012-06-04 21:41 +0200
pushed 2012-06-20 08:54 +0000
Peter Van der Beken Peter Van der Beken - Fix for bug 762651 (Add wrappercache to CanvasRenderingContext2D). r=bz.
45fc4aa0941e6547869d179eeb05fef1cbb072fe
created 2012-06-16 01:12 -0400
pushed 2012-06-16 13:39 +0000
Benoit Jacob Benoit Jacob - Bug 765137 - 3/3 - WebGL: more cleanup and renaming around extensions - r=jgilbert
b4155b0db5682dd74740275b33c23895ef081cdc
created 2012-06-16 01:12 -0400
pushed 2012-06-16 13:39 +0000
Benoit Jacob Benoit Jacob - Bug 765137 - 2/3 - WebGL: clean up IsExtensionSupported - r=jgilbert
e3c16c67029142e78d497bbf8b6121b6abbfad2b
created 2012-06-16 01:11 -0400
pushed 2012-06-16 13:39 +0000
Benoit Jacob Benoit Jacob - Bug 765137 - 1/3 - WebGL: use case-insensitive comparisons rather than lower-case versions of extension strings - r=jgilbert
7ce1e213f9a37f510ae383593c272f00c52d21e6
created 2012-06-15 16:25 -0400
pushed 2012-06-16 13:39 +0000
Boris Zbarsky Boris Zbarsky - Bug 750297 part 2. Switch WebGLUniformLocation to Paris bindings. r=peterv, bjacob
3159f052830102dc21173a201b8d5d9e4ad83c58
created 2012-06-14 23:16 -0400
pushed 2012-06-15 12:37 +0000
Benoit Jacob Benoit Jacob - Bug 763559 - Enable WEBGL_compressed_texture_s3tc with ANGLE - r=jgilbert
29d9f71b24acc147bd350d2fa6588656d5e0fff2
created 2012-06-11 08:25 -0700
pushed 2012-06-12 09:45 +0000
John Drinkwater John Drinkwater - Bug 758844 - Disable debug output unless MOZ_GL_DEBUG is defined. r=jgilbert
6338a89889171684f17d64da4c0bca5e54c770f5
created 2012-06-06 09:42 +0200
pushed 2012-06-06 07:44 +0000
Ms2ger Ms2ger - Bug 759726 - Move mCanvasElement to nsICanvasRenderingContextInternal and make SetCanvasElement return void; f=bz r=bjacob
520032d71d81cdb1691919578cdfa80a31b5d698
created 2012-06-06 09:40 +0200
pushed 2012-06-06 07:44 +0000
Ms2ger Ms2ger - Bug 760156 - Cleanup LOCAL_INCLUDES in content/media/; r=sicking
7f2c0baa1c93e5bb75107df50f992fb12d6c7da7
created 2012-06-02 16:28 -0400
pushed 2012-06-03 19:07 +0000
Benoit Jacob Benoit Jacob - Bug 760675 - update adreno blacklisting to not use the global context - r=jrmuizel
ffcc51500617ba9207ce9314dd9557de80178155
created 2012-06-02 12:05 -0400
pushed 2012-06-03 19:07 +0000
Andrew Quartey Andrew Quartey - Bug 731836 - Add preference to use Mesa LLVMpipe for software rendering - r=bjacob
5dd9299a5ac3513101124bdf0eb099414d27400d
created 2012-05-31 14:16 -0400
pushed 2012-06-02 18:40 +0000
Boris Zbarsky Boris Zbarsky - Bug 748266. Switch the WebGL canvas context to new DOM bindings. r=peterv
9375a7ac5a909ea6a742afaf35ed3df5de17b137
created 2012-05-31 16:20 -0400
pushed 2012-06-01 14:30 +0000
Boris Zbarsky Boris Zbarsky - Backed out changeset f96e0f078b49 (bug 748266) because the test suite is bogus and we're failing a crashtest too.
f96e0f078b49e1e7a1be42c41990a10107ee5b91
created 2012-05-31 14:16 -0400
pushed 2012-06-01 14:30 +0000
Boris Zbarsky Boris Zbarsky - Bug 748266. Switch the WebGL canvas context to new DOM bindings. r=peterv
d9e6d8a66f9ca18b29c8ce2d3c4133730d7690a3
created 2012-05-30 08:30 -0400
pushed 2012-05-31 12:15 +0000
Benoit Jacob Benoit Jacob - Bug 759178 - WebGL extension strings should be case-insensitive - r=jgilbert
d92215a6eea10cbed38fd24463347ebb40969fa8
created 2012-05-29 14:44 -0400
pushed 2012-05-31 12:15 +0000
Benoit Jacob Benoit Jacob - Bug 745292 - Log non-empty shader/program infoLogs as WebGL (JS) warnings - r=jgilbert
e5ea5a2ba6f1bb40329308a1dbde3ca5d14ccf71
created 2012-05-29 16:33 -0400
pushed 2012-05-30 11:23 +0000
Benoit Jacob Benoit Jacob - back out 90292e7ec6fb for mochitest-1 orange
63e714d8902eb9e21dda8628be8f9280957132cf
created 2012-05-29 14:44 -0400
pushed 2012-05-30 11:23 +0000
Benoit Jacob Benoit Jacob - Bug 758404 - Use LinkedList instead of arrays for WebGLContext to track WebGL objects - r=jgilbert
90292e7ec6fbf00778a11bc35fac6f14173ee2cd
created 2012-05-29 14:44 -0400
pushed 2012-05-30 11:23 +0000
Benoit Jacob Benoit Jacob - Bug 745292 - Log non-empty shader/program infoLogs as WebGL (JS) warnings - r=jgilbert
5f14275bb2761b7dec027e987b75a1a0fdcfb76f
created 2012-05-23 12:07 -0400
pushed 2012-05-24 14:48 +0000
Benoit Jacob Benoit Jacob - Bug 754303 - WebGLUniformLocation doesn't need to be a WebGLRefCountedObject - r=jrmuizel
b0dc5e163739d178ae94d0469ca6563180c0f7b4
created 2012-05-23 12:07 -0400
pushed 2012-05-24 14:48 +0000
Benoit Jacob Benoit Jacob - Bug 743753 - 3/4 - WebGL: rename LogMessage to GenerateWarning - r=vlad
6ac4c324163e634e057d4460fe6abccf47d90fb5
created 2012-05-23 12:07 -0400
pushed 2012-05-24 14:48 +0000
Benoit Jacob Benoit Jacob - Bug 743753 - 2/4 - remove the webgl.verbose preference (always be verbose) - r=vlad
69423dd75eb60e518ab0ee667e614c81ab26ba20
created 2012-05-23 12:07 -0400
pushed 2012-05-24 14:48 +0000
Benoit Jacob Benoit Jacob - Bug 743753 - 1/4 - limit the number of warnings per WebGL context - r=vlad
f4157e8c410708d76703f19e4dfb61859bfe32d8
created 2012-05-21 12:12 +0100
pushed 2012-05-21 11:54 +0000
Gervase Markham Gervase Markham - Bug 716478 - update licence to MPL 2.
d77e3cf5a16267907da026372e0e8c3981069945
created 2012-05-14 15:50 -0400
pushed 2012-05-16 09:06 +0000
Benoit Jacob Benoit Jacob - Bug 732875 - 8/8 - move CheckedInt to MFBT, enable unit tests in mfbt/tests - r=jwalden
3f7291bc4efc003964fb98b1390019771042f3ac
created 2012-05-14 21:05 +0100
pushed 2012-05-15 11:33 +0000
Ed Morley Ed Morley - Backout 345ae68f15f4, b3b40121ac8d, 0d18b7a246d7, 9dbb6064ab58, dee9d7fa8eb6, 63eec6bfa948, 323c6be7cfe8 & f4aac7523a48 (bug 732875) for compilation failures
345ae68f15f4bbd6f0a669f8d8bba0fe2fa6889a
created 2012-05-14 15:50 -0400
pushed 2012-05-15 11:33 +0000
Benoit Jacob Benoit Jacob - Bug 732875 - 8/8 - move CheckedInt to MFBT, enable unit tests in mfbt/tests - r=jwalden
92469330d9396a9fdafeab3041d2e85b8a3a796b
created 2012-05-14 08:24 -0700
pushed 2012-05-14 21:04 +0000
Andrew McCreight Andrew McCreight - Bug 754151 - add macros for basic wrappercached cycle collected classes. r=smaug
be8ed36e1a20a3d6a457d03d4e96bd1eb3bc67f5
created 2012-05-08 15:55 -0400
pushed 2012-05-09 01:32 +0000
Benoit Jacob Benoit Jacob - Bug 736123 - short-term fix: blacklist adreno using the global GLContext to get renderer info - r=bgirard
91a83411164efebb9ae2d7ad95d31f908e144e9b
created 2012-05-08 13:29 -0400
pushed 2012-05-09 01:32 +0000
Jon Buckley Jon Buckley - Bug 728017 - Implement WEBGL_compressed_texture_s3tc - r=bjacob
f2f8b1127a54a88ea8c96192f17dce12f8642283
created 2012-05-08 18:50 +0100
pushed 2012-05-09 01:32 +0000
Ed Morley Ed Morley - Backout ba7cf6fd10ae (bug 728017) for failing to compile
ba7cf6fd10aed5d634905f4607e0d916be10c0e2
created 2012-05-08 13:29 -0400
pushed 2012-05-09 01:32 +0000
Jon Buckley Jon Buckley - Bug 728017 - Implement WEBGL_compressed_texture_s3tc - r=bjacob
4ba9cc4ee09509a236ce73829cb81b78e4cbf2f2
created 2012-05-05 21:15 -0400
pushed 2012-05-07 00:31 +0000
Boris Zbarsky Boris Zbarsky - Bug 749485. Switch new DOM bindings to using a struct for keeping track of failures for fallible methods. r=peterv,bent
b7be69a34372dadc7334f4b1f9abf95e5d97ce1a
created 2012-05-05 20:33 -0700
pushed 2012-05-07 00:31 +0000
Phil Ringnalda Phil Ringnalda - Back out 1907bf7e6d7c (bug 749485) for build bustage
1907bf7e6d7c2f89e484534e5db7312d224f9814
created 2012-05-05 21:15 -0400
pushed 2012-05-07 00:31 +0000
Boris Zbarsky Boris Zbarsky - Bug 749485. Switch new DOM bindings to using a struct for keeping track of failures for fallible methods. r=peterv,bent
9a33762c66ef0412517b46d0ae476cde36a32f00
created 2012-05-05 09:28 -0400
pushed 2012-05-06 03:08 +0000
Boris Zbarsky Boris Zbarsky - Bug 749539. Make IsContextStable an inline function. r=bjacob
838abb8c06d9b04c3a7b9716bd364bf9d319bece
created 2012-05-04 12:38 -0400
pushed 2012-05-05 08:59 +0000
Boris Zbarsky Boris Zbarsky - Bug 745897. Add the new DOM bindings APIs to WebGLContext. r=bjacob
less more (0) -100 -60 tip